Job Description

About Us Infusion First is a growing home infusion company providing high-quality infusion services throughout Western New York. We work closely with patients, pharmacies, physicians, and nurses to coordinate safe and efficient infusion care in patients' homes. We are currently se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ented Medical Liaison Coordinator to join our Infusion Department. Position Summary The Medical Liaison Coordinator serves as the primary point of communication between patients, pharmacies, physician offices, referral sources, and our clinical team. This role is responsible for coordinating patient referrals, scheduling infusion visits, maintaining accurate documentation, and ensuring timely communication between all parties involved in patient care. Responsibilities Coordinate new patient referrals and admissions Schedule infusion visits with patients and nursing staff Communicate with specialty pharmacies, physician offices, and referral sources Track medication deliveries and verify visit readiness Maintain accurate patient records and documentation Monitor patient schedules and assist with rescheduling when necessary Follow up on missing documentation and physician orders Assist with care coordination and ongoing patient support Communicate professionally with patients, caregivers, nurses, and healthcare providers Support quality assurance and compliance initiatives Participate in department meetings and training activities Qualifications Previous healthcare, medical office, infusion, case management, or care coordination experience preferred Strong customer service and communication skills Excellent organizational and multitasking abilities Ability to work independently and manage multiple priorities Proficiency with Microsoft Office (Outlook, Word, Excel) Experience with EMR/EHR systems preferred High school diploma or equivalent required Associate's or Bachelor's degree preferred What We Offer Competitive pay Stable full-time schedule Supportive team environment Opportunities for professional growth and advancement Meaningful work helping patients receive life-changing infusion therapies Why Join Us?
